The Contemporary, Two-Building Community to Feature 13,000 SF of Neighborhood Retail And a State-of-the-Art Mechanical Auto Stacking System
(San Francisco, CA) – Continuing the transformation of San Francisco’s former industrial areas into vibrant residential communities, Equity Residential has begun construction on One Henry Adams, a 241-residence apartment community just west of Mission Bay on Townsend Circle in Showplace Square, announced Jim Kelly, First Vice President of Development for Equity Residential.
Located on Townsend Circle in between I-280 and I-80, One Henry Adams has been designed to respect the area’s light industrial history while providing a modern living community. “The project is a conversation between older and contemporary urban forms that characterize the essence of Showplace Square. The buildings are composed of clean lines framing classic proportions, zinc and stainless steel mingling with brick and timber and expanses of glass curtain walls contrasting with patterns of slot windows,” stated Ben Schaefer, an Associate and Project Designer with BAR Architects.
A state-of-the-art mechanical auto stacking system is being utilized to provide parking for more than 150 vehicles, 10% of which will feature EVC capabilities, and rooftop photo voltaic solar panels will generate enough energy to power the property’s garage and common areas.
In order to maintain scale with the surrounding community, the development has been divided into two 6-story buildings separated by a 40’-wide public park-like paseo that connects Henry Adams with Rhode Island. Lining the paseo is the ground floor’s 13,000 square feet of neighborhood serving retail and space for outdoor dining which further enhances the pedestrian experience.
According to Kelly, “As former industrial areas are transformed into modern residential neighborhoods, it is important to incorporate open spaces and social areas to build a more communal environment. Urban residents are increasingly attracted to resort-style amenities and public spaces, and we are confident that both tenants and the community will enjoy the lifestyle experience we’re bringing to the neighborhood.”
Scheduled for completion in 2016, One Henry Adams provides residents with a full menu of modern amenities: 1:1 bicycle parking with tool racks and repair stations in each building; a dog spa, a large residential lounge with WiFi, HDTV’s, farm tables and couches; a club room with demonstration kitchen; two outdoor courtyards with stainless steel BBQ’s; a rooftop terrace on the north building with BBQ, full kitchen, lounge chairs, trellises and shading elements with spectacular views of downtown.
According to Kelly, One Henry Adams is introducing something new in a residential community: A Maker Room. “If you’re an artist, hobbyist, tinkerer or mechanic, One Henry Adams’ Maker Room is an industrial workspace with work-tables, shelves, lockers and tools to work on those projects that were formerly done in a garage or studio. The Maker Room even has a pool table and media area when its time for a break. It’s a very unique concept that we envision resonating with our residents.”
About Equity Residential
Equity Residential is an S&P 500 company focused on the acquisition, development and management of high quality apartment properties in top U.S. growth markets. Equity Residential owns or has investments in 391 properties consisting of 110,285 apartment units. Equity Residential has five multi-family assets currently in development in San Francisco, delivering approximately 1,800 apartment homes during the next two years.
